Instructions
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).

Step 2
Cream together the butter, white sugar, and brown sugar until smooth.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la

Step 3
Make a mixture of flour, cornstarch, baking soda and salt. Then stir it in to the creamed mixture.

Step 4
Add chocolate chips and refrigerate for a few hours or over night. Then when the batter is firm roll it into small or medium sized balls and put it onto a baking tray lined with parchment paper
Step 5
Bake for 10 to 12 minutes in the preheated oven, or until edges are nicely browned.
